Output 31fd00dd34d4a4864012564c7d567a0862f4fff07d625b8ed04935562759e113:107

value
10806231
script pubkey
OP_0 OP_PUSHBYTES_20 cd7fe7a295abea600eb951462bded52894b9af53
address
bc1qe4l70g54404xqr4e29rzhhk49z2tnt6nq7sff7
transaction
31fd00dd34d4a4864012564c7d567a0862f4fff07d625b8ed04935562759e113